Franzensburg

Franzenburg Castle sits on an island in a lake in the park grounds and is the most impressive structure in the Austrian Laxenburg Castle complex.

Visitors will be surprised to learn that the castle is an imitation built by Emperor Franz II in 1835 as a faithful reproduction of a medieval castle. The castle is accessed by a small ferry that takes just a few minutes to cross the lake. Franzenburg was originally opened to the public in the late nineteenth-century as a ‘museum of memorials to the history, manners, customs, art, lifestyle of the ancient days of the fatherland`. Today, the ornate castle rooms along with the dungeon, the chapel and the coronation room can all be viewed. Many visitors find it difficult to believe that it’s an imitation (‘Franz II actually out-Disneyed Disney,’ one journalist once commented) although the chapel was used by the Hapsburg family for prayers and services. The marble statues of the royal family are all original works of art and include that of Empress Maria Theresa, which is valued at in excess of $1 million dollars. Please note: it's about a 30 minute walk to reach the castle, or you can take a fast ferry for 0.80EUR.
